Output 86a43d79bfaf271b63e661d1f4754a2ca0e9f6e7a1bda384e0642ebbf7c1426a:0

value
430000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bfa12f957942dc20e9a9ad0de38c9112c3b92787 OP_EQUALVERIFY OP_CHECKSIG
address
1JUFA2meARFi3dcbEKytKqc2ANWxxR62Vh
transaction
86a43d79bfaf271b63e661d1f4754a2ca0e9f6e7a1bda384e0642ebbf7c1426a
spent
true